Modern Alternatives to ChemOffice Ultra 2005 v. 9.0

Certainly! If you're looking for modern or notable alternatives to ChemOffice Ultra 2005 v. 9.0, here are five options that may suit your needs:

1. ChemAxon Marvin Suite: This is a powerful suite of tools for cheminformatics that allows users to draw chemical structures, analyze molecular properties, and perform various simulations. Its user-friendly interface and extensive features make it a good choice for both academic and industrial researchers.

2. ChemDoodle: This software provides tools for drawing chemical structures, performing 3D visualization, and managing chemical data. ChemDoodle is known for its intuitive interface and rich functionality, supporting various file formats and features for both educational and professional use.

3. BIOVIA Draw: This software is part of the BIOVIA suite and is designed for pharmaceutical, chemical, and biological research. BIOVIA Draw offers advanced features for molecule editing and analysis, making it a great fit for researchers needing detailed chemical drawing capabilities combined with data management.

4. MarvinSketch (part of ChemAxon): An easy-to-use application designed specifically for drawing chemical structures, it allows users to create and edit molecules with various drawing tools. Its integration with other ChemAxon products makes it a versatile choice for computational chemists.

5. Jmol: A free, open-source molecular visualization software that allows users to view and manipulate 3D molecular structures. While it doesn’t have the comprehensive chemical drawing features that ChemOffice Ultra provides, it excels in molecular dynamics and visualization, making it suitable for educational purposes and basic research.

These alternatives offer a variety of features that cater to different needs in the fields of chemistry and cheminformatics, making them worth exploring based on your specific requirements.

What is ChemOffice Ultra 2005 v. 9.0?

ChemOffice Ultra 2005 v. 9.0 is a comprehensive software suite designed for chemists, researchers, and scientists to enhance their productivity in the laboratory and streamline their workflow. This software integrates a wide range of tools and features that assist users in managing chemical and biological data, designing complex molecules, and analyzing experimental results effectively.

One of the standout features of ChemOffice Ultra 2005 v. 9.0 is its intuitive interface, which allows users to navigate seamlessly through various modules such as ChemDraw, Chem3D, ChemFinder, and BioAssay. ChemDraw enables users to draw and visualize chemical structures with precision, while Chem3D provides advanced molecular modeling capabilities for analyzing molecular conformation and properties.

Furthermore, ChemFinder facilitates efficient data organization and retrieval, making it easier for users to search and access relevant chemical information. The BioAssay module is particularly useful for biochemists and biologists, offering tools for managing assay data and performing statistical analysis.

Overall, ChemOffice Ultra 2005 v. 9.0 is a powerful software solution that empowers researchers to accelerate their scientific discoveries, collaborate more effectively, and make informed decisions based on accurate chemical and biological data.

Compatibility

ChemOffice Ultra 2005 v. 9.0 is compatible primarily with Windows operating systems. Specifically, it was designed to work with Windows 2000, Windows XP, and Windows NT. Given that this version is quite dated, it may not perform optimally on more recent operating systems such as Windows 10 or Windows 11 without compatibility settings. Users looking to run this version should ideally have a system that aligns with its original supported environments for the best experience.
